Sparksoft Wins Protest of $34.1 Million Cybersecurity Task Order

June 28, 2024, 5:31 PM UTC

Sparksoft Corp. showed that the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services conducted an unreasonable personnel evaluation before awarding a $34.1 million cybersecurity services task order to Titania Solutions Group Inc., the Government Accountability Office said Friday.

The agency should re-evaluate the companies’ key personnel, perform a new best-value tradeoff analysis, and make a new award decision, the GAO said.

The GAO said it agreed with Sparksoft that the agency engaged in disparate treatment in its evaluation of the systems security officer position.
